Root cause: bd doctor hydrate was re-adding migrated tombstones to the
deletions manifest because getCurrentJSONLIDs() included all issues,
including tombstones. When compared against git history, tombstones
appeared as 'deleted' and were incorrectly added to the manifest as new
deletions, corrupting the database on next sync.
Fix: Skip tombstone-status issues in getCurrentJSONLIDs() so they don't
participate in deletion detection. Tombstones represent already-recorded
deletions/migrations and shouldn't be treated as active issues.
Changes:
- cmd/bd/doctor/fix/deletions.go: Skip tombstones in getCurrentJSONLIDs()
- cmd/bd/doctor/fix/deletions_test.go: New tests for tombstone skipping
- cmd/bd/migrate_tombstones_test.go: Test that tombstones are valid
This fixes the bug where 'bd migrate-tombstones' followed by 'bd sync'
would add thousands of deletion records with author 'bd-doctor-hydrate'

Extract performExport() and performAutoImport() shared implementations:
- createExportFunc() and createLocalExportFunc() now use performExport()
with skipGit parameter
- createAutoImportFunc() and createLocalAutoImportFunc() now use performAutoImport()
with skipGit parameter
- createLocalSyncFunc() kept as-is (different flow from createSyncFunc)
Reduces daemon_sync.go by 89 lines (1003 -> 914) while maintaining
identical behavior and test coverage.
All existing tests pass. New shared functions use conditional logic
to skip git operations when skipGit=true, eliminating the need for
separate implementations.
When a clone gets reset (git reset --hard origin/main), the
git-history-backfill logic was incorrectly marking ALL issues as
deleted since they appeared in git history but not in the current
JSONL. This caused the entire database to be purged.
Fix:
- Add 50% threshold check: abort if git-history-backfill would delete
more than 50% of issues (likely a reset scenario, not deletions)
- Add warning when >10 issues would be deleted via backfill
- Print helpful message about manual deletion if needed
Test:
- Added TestMassDeletionSafetyGuard that simulates JSONL reset and
verifies the safety guard prevents mass deletion

Previously, bd init blocked when JSONL existed with issues but no database,
telling users to run 'bd doctor --fix'. But doctor --fix just ran bd migrate
which requires an existing database - creating a circular dependency.
Now:
- bd init allows fresh clones (JSONL exists, no database) to proceed
- bd init creates the database and imports from JSONL automatically
- bd doctor --fix runs bd init (not migrate) when there's no database

The deletions manifest MUST be tracked in git for cross-clone deletion
propagation to work (bd-imj). Previously it was incorrectly gitignored
with a "local-only" comment that contradicted the design.
Changes:
- Remove .beads/deletions.jsonl from .gitignore
- Add comment explaining why it is tracked
- Track existing deletions.jsonl file
